数据库对接需要什么流程

fiy 其他 9

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库对接是指将一个数据库与另一个数据库或应用程序进行连接和交互的过程。下面是数据库对接的一般流程:

    1. 确定需求:首先需要明确对接的目的和需求,比如是要从一个数据库中读取数据,还是要将数据写入到另一个数据库中。

    2. 确定对接方式:根据需求确定对接的方式,常见的对接方式包括直接连接、使用中间件或API等。

    3. 建立连接:根据对接方式,使用合适的工具或代码,在应用程序中建立与数据库的连接。这一步通常涉及到配置数据库连接参数,如数据库的地址、用户名、密码等。

    4. 数据传输:一旦连接建立成功,就可以开始进行数据传输。根据需求,可以使用SQL语句从源数据库中读取数据,或者将数据写入到目标数据库中。

    5. 数据处理和转换:在进行数据传输过程中,可能需要对数据进行处理和转换,以适应目标数据库的结构或格式要求。这包括数据清洗、数据映射、数据格式转换等操作。

    6. 错误处理和日志记录:在对接过程中,可能会出现各种错误和异常情况。需要编写相应的错误处理代码,并记录日志,以便及时发现和解决问题。

    7. 测试和验证:对接完成后,需要进行测试和验证,确保数据的正确传输和一致性。可以编写测试用例,并使用真实或模拟数据进行测试。

    8. 部署和维护:一旦对接成功并通过测试,可以将对接代码部署到生产环境中,并进行维护和监控。在运行过程中,需要及时处理错误和异常,并进行性能优化和调整。

    总结:数据库对接是一个复杂的过程,需要明确需求、选择对接方式、建立连接、进行数据传输和处理、处理错误和异常、测试和验证,并最终部署和维护。在整个过程中,需要密切关注数据的安全性、一致性和可靠性,以确保对接的成功和稳定运行。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库对接是指将一个系统或应用程序与一个或多个数据库进行连接和交互的过程。数据库对接的流程可以分为以下几个步骤:

    1. 确定需求:在开始对接数据库之前,需要明确对接的目的和需求。例如,确定需要对接哪个数据库、需要访问哪些数据表、需要进行的操作等。

    2. 数据库准备:在对接数据库之前,需要准备好数据库环境。这包括安装数据库软件、创建数据库和表结构、设置数据库用户和权限等。

    3. 连接数据库:在应用程序中使用数据库对接的第一步是建立与数据库的连接。这涉及到使用数据库连接字符串或配置文件来指定数据库的连接参数,如数据库的地址、端口、用户名、密码等。

    4. 执行SQL语句:一旦与数据库建立了连接,应用程序可以通过执行SQL语句来进行数据的增删改查操作。SQL语句可以包括创建表、插入数据、更新数据、删除数据等。

    5. 数据传输:在对接数据库时,需要将数据从应用程序传输到数据库或从数据库传输到应用程序。这可以通过使用SQL语句中的INSERT、UPDATE、DELETE等命令来实现。

    6. 错误处理:在进行数据库对接时,可能会出现各种错误,如连接错误、SQL语句错误、权限错误等。应用程序需要进行适当的错误处理,包括捕获和处理异常、记录错误日志等。

    7. 安全性考虑:在进行数据库对接时,需要考虑数据的安全性。这包括使用安全的连接方式(如SSL)、对数据库进行访问控制、对敏感数据进行加密等。

    8. 性能优化:在对接数据库时,需要考虑数据库的性能。这包括对数据库进行索引优化、查询优化、事务处理等,以提高数据库的响应速度和并发能力。

    9. 测试和调试:在完成数据库对接后,需要进行测试和调试,确保数据库的连接和操作功能正常。这可以通过编写测试用例、模拟数据等方式来进行。

    10. 维护和监控:一旦数据库对接完成,还需要进行后续的维护和监控工作,以确保数据库的稳定性和可靠性。这包括备份和恢复数据、定期监控数据库性能等。

    以上是数据库对接的基本流程,具体的对接过程可能因应用程序的不同而有所差异。在实际进行数据库对接时,需要根据具体情况进行调整和优化,以满足实际需求。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库对接是指将应用程序与数据库进行连接和交互的过程。数据库对接的流程包括以下几个步骤:

    1. 确定数据库需求:在开始数据库对接之前,首先需要确定应用程序的数据库需求。这包括选择合适的数据库管理系统(DBMS)和数据库类型,如MySQL、Oracle、SQL Server等。

    2. 创建数据库:在选择了合适的数据库管理系统后,需要根据应用程序的需求,在数据库管理系统中创建一个新的数据库。这个数据库将用于存储应用程序的数据。

    3. 设计数据库表结构:在创建数据库后,需要根据应用程序的数据模型设计数据库表结构。这包括确定表的字段、数据类型、约束等。

    4. 编写数据库访问代码:在设计好数据库表结构后,需要编写应用程序中访问数据库的代码。这包括连接数据库、执行SQL语句、获取结果等操作。

    5. 测试数据库连接:在编写完数据库访问代码后,需要测试数据库连接是否正常。可以通过编写简单的测试代码,连接数据库并执行一些简单的SQL语句,检查是否能够正常获取结果。

    6. 数据库优化:在完成数据库对接后,还需要对数据库进行优化,以提高数据库的性能和可靠性。这包括创建索引、优化SQL语句、调整数据库参数等操作。

    7. 安全性考虑:在进行数据库对接时,还需要考虑数据库的安全性。这包括设置合适的数据库用户权限、加密敏感数据、防止SQL注入等。

    8. 部署和维护:完成数据库对接后,需要将应用程序部署到生产环境中,并定期进行数据库维护和备份,以保证数据库的正常运行和数据的安全。

    总结:数据库对接的流程包括确定数据库需求、创建数据库、设计数据库表结构、编写数据库访问代码、测试数据库连接、数据库优化、安全性考虑、部署和维护等步骤。这些步骤需要根据具体的应用程序需求和数据库管理系统来进行。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部